Specs at a Glance
- Manufacturer & Model: EAA Corp. Blue Label O/U Youth Shotgun
- Chambering: .410 Bore
- Action: Over/Under Shotgun
- Receiver: Lightweight Aluminum
- Weight: Approximately 4 lbs. (as reported)
- Stock: Youth-dimensioned, classic profile
- Safety: Manual Tang Safety
- Chokes: Includes choke tubes (specifics TBD upon receipt)
- Finish: Blue/Black (standard for series)

Q: What’s the real advantage of a .410 over/under for a beginner compared to a 20-gauge?
A: It’s all about recoil management and building confidence. A 20-gauge, especially in a light gun, can still deliver a significant punch that leads to flinching. The .410 in this lightweight EAA Corp. Blue Label O/U Youth Shotgun has very mild recoil, allowing the new shooter to focus entirely on safety, mounting, swing, and lead without developing a fear of the shot. It teaches the fundamentals of a two-barrel shotgun with minimal punishment. They can always move up to a larger gauge later with solid fundamentals already in place.
